


Fultondale Public Library is a welcoming community hub where families can explore books, participate in engaging story times, and access free educational programs year-round. With a solid 4.4-star rating from local families, this library goes beyond books to offer interactive activities that spark children's curiosity and foster a love of reading in a comfortable, no-pressure environment.
Weekday mornings (especially Monday, Wednesday, or Friday) from 9:00-11:00 AM are ideal for story time and quieter browsing. Tuesday and Thursday evenings offer extended hours for working parents. Avoid right after school dismissal (3:00-4:30 PM) when it gets busiest.
Library services are completely free, including programs and materials. Parking is available on-site. Check the website or call ahead to confirm weekend hours, as the listed Saturday hours may need verification.
Summer reading programs are particularly popular and often include special prizes and events. Many libraries offer expanded programming during summer months and special holiday story times during December. Programming may be reduced during major holidays.

Fultondale Children's Park Walker Chapel is a welcoming neighborhood park that punches above its weight with excellent playground equipment, basketball courts, and plenty of open green space for running and playing. With a perfect 5-star rating from local families, this well-maintained park offers a convenient, no-frills spot for active play and outdoor fun without the crowds of larger regional parks.
Black Creek Park is a spacious community park in Fultondale that checks all the boxes for family fun. With multiple playgrounds for different age groups, shaded walking trails perfect for stroller-pushing parents, and plenty of open green space for running around, it's an ideal spot for everything from quick after-school playtime to all-day family picnics.
